Aurizon is Australia’s largest rail freight company with almost 150 years of experience. Each day the Company moves, on average, more than 700,000 tonnes of coal, iron ore and other minerals as well as agricultural products and general freight across the nation. With operations across five states, Aurizon manages the 2,670 kilometre Central Queensland Coal Network that links mines to coal ports at Bowen, Mackay and Gladstone and is the largest haulier of iron ore outside the Pilbara.

Implats is in the business of mining, refining and marketing platinum group metals (PGMs) – primarily platinum, palladium and rhodium – and associated base metals.  The Group has extensive operations on two of the most significant PGM deposits in the world, namely the Bushveld Complex in South Africa and the Great Dyke in Zimbabwe, and has total attributable resources of 194 million ounces of platinum. Implats employs some 55 000 people (including 15 000 contractors) across its operations and produces approximately a quarter of the world’s supply of platinum. In FY2016 the Group produced 2.91 million ounces of PGMs, including 1.44 million ounces of platinum.

Established in 1836, Legal and General is a leading provider of insurance, savings and investment management products in the UK. The Group has a market capitalisation of £14.0bn (as at 16 November 2016) and is responsible for investing £841.5bn worldwide (as at 30 June 2016) on behalf of investors, policyholders and shareholders. Legal and General has over seven million customers in the UK for life assurance, pensions, investments and general insurance plans and over one million customers in the US who rely on us for life assurance. In 2015, Legal and General's operating profit (on the IFRS basis) was £1,455m and adjusted earnings per share were 18.58p for the period, an increase of 14 percent and 11 percent respectively. SSE is involved in the generation, transmission, distribution and supply of electricity;  in the production, storage, distribution and supply of gas and in other energy related services across the UK and Ireland.  Its purpose is to provide the energy people need in a reliable and sustainable way.  Headquartered in Perth Scotland,  SSE  has over 8 million energy customers, around 20,000 staff and is listed on the London stock exchange.  SSE have delivered un-interrupted dividend growth since 1998 and its first financial objective is to deliver annual dividend increases that keep pace with RPI inflation while ensuring the dividend is covered by adjusted earnings per share  at a level which is sustainable over time. It is a Living Wage employer and the only FTSE 100 company to be awarded the Fair Tax mark.

Veolia group is the global leader in optimized resource management. With over 174,000 employees worldwide, the Group designs and provides water, waste and energy management solutions that contribute to the sustainable development of communities and industries. Through its three complementary business activities, Veolia helps to develop access to resources, preserve available resources, and to replenish them. In 2015, the group Veolia supplied 100 million people with drinking water and 63 million people with wastewater service, produced 63 million megawatt hours of energy and converted 42.0 million metric tons of waste into new materials and energy. Veolia Environnement (listed on Paris Euronext: VIE) recorded consolidated revenue of €25.0 billion in 2015. www.veolia.com
